The Howard Government’s Northern Territory Intervention: Are Neo-Paternalism and Indigenous Development Compatible? - The Howard Government’s Northern Territory Intervention: Are Neo-Paternalism and Indigenous Development Compatible?

Author/editor: Altman, JC
Year published: 2007
Volume no.: 58
Issue no.: 16

Abstract

In this publication version of his keynote address to the Australian Institute of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ander Studies Conference ‘Forty Years On: Political transformation and sustainability since the Referendum and into the future’, given in Canberra on 7 November 2007, Professor Altman examines the political and ideological background to the Northern Territory Emergency intervention, its policy goals, and its progress in the first four months, including a survey of implementation in five remote communities.
